1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the Triangle Inequality Theorem?
Back
The Triangle Inequality Theorem states that for any triangle, the sum of the lengths of any two sides must be greater than the length of the third side.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Given side lengths of a triangle, how can you determine if a triangle can exist?
Back
To determine if a triangle can exist with given side lengths a, b, and c, check if a + b > c, a + c > b, and b + c > a.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the relationship between the angles and sides of a triangle?
Back
In a triangle, the largest angle is opposite the longest side, and the smallest angle is opposite the shortest side.

4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you find the smallest angle in a triangle given the side lengths?
Back
To find the smallest angle in a triangle, identify the shortest side and use the Law of Cosines or the properties of triangles to calculate the angle.
Tags
CCSS.HSG.CO.C.10
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the Law of Cosines?
Back
The Law of Cosines relates the lengths of the sides of a triangle to the cosine of one of its angles: c² = a² + b² - 2ab * cos(C).
